History Was founded in January 1964 as Blue Ribbon Sports by Bill Bowerman and Philip Knight and officially became Nike, Inc. in 1978 Initially operated as a distributor for Japanese shoe maker Onitsuka Tiger World’s leading supplier of athletic shoes and apparel MyaPhuong Le--Sect.05 Bill Bowerman Philip Knight

Products MyaPhuong Le--Sect.05 Sports equipment Shoes, jerseys, shorts, etc. for sports including track & field, baseball, ice hockey, tennis, football, lacrosse, basketball and cricket Paired up with Apple Inc. to produce the Nike+ product which monitors a runner’s performance by a radio device in the shoe. Clothes Casual clothes, as well as running clothes, yoga clothes and tennis clothes
